## Artifact Signing

Heads up for on-call: snapshot tests for the Pimlico UI kit run on every tagged build, and the approved snapshot bundle gets signed before upload. If snapshots drift at 3am, re-run the baseline job rather than force-pushing. Sign the regenerated bundle with the key below.

deploy key for yadup-badug: bky6_rLH3qD

## Runbook: Larkspool Tile Prefetcher

Before each release, drain the Larkspool prefetch queue and confirm the tile cache hit ratio is above baseline; otherwise the release will hammer the render farm on cold start. Release manager owns the go/no-go here. If prefetch lag exceeds the window, postpone. Verify the deployed settings match the canonical set below before sign-off. The canonical configuration is:

service settings:
FRAMIR_LOG_LEVEL=debug
FRAMIR_METRICS_HOST=metrics.framir.tolvaqcorp.corp
FRAMIR_POOL_SIZE=16

Step 4: Upgrading the Brightspool message broker. Before starting the broker on the new Larchview cluster, drain all consumers and confirm the queue depth is zero in the Ferrox dashboard. New team members should note that the upgrade rewrites the on-disk journal format, so snapshot the data volume first. Once the snapshot completes, apply the v9 configuration. The values the broker expects at startup are listed below.

config for yahof-tajop:
zorath:
  pin: 7493
  metrics_host: metrics.zorath.tolvaqsys.internal
  tenant: praiel
  seal: seal_fd9cd4f1